dual monitors im trying to have dual monitors for my desktop, for mulitple displays i chose extend these display, but my mouse always ends one side. how do i fix this? please let me know! |
ive installed the drivers and everythign already |
I do not understand the issue. Can you concisely explain what problem you are having? |
If you move your mouse to the other side of the screen, does it end on the edge of the same screen as well? |
No it stays within one monitor Posted via RS Mobile |
do u mean u can only move the mouse on one screen? or maybe you just have the monitors reversed. if it's reversed.. you can drag the monitor icon with the number "1" or "2" and switch them around. |
http://i.imgur.com/B9vJaka.png click identify and see if they monitors are aligned correctly. if not drag the monitor to the other side in the settings... i think thats what your asking for? |
yeah it worked! thanks |
